These are so simple and you wouldn't believe the amount of flavor for using so few ingredients. Makes 4 servings.
INGREDIENTS
4 pork chops
salt and pepper to taste
1 pinch garlic salt, or to taste
1 onion, chopped
1/2 pound fresh mushrooms, sliced
1 (10.75 ounce) can condensed cream of mushroom soup
DIRECTIONS
Season pork chops with salt, pepper, and garlic salt to taste.
In a large skillet, brown the chops over medium-high heat. Add the onion and mushrooms, and saute for one minute. Pour cream of mushroom soup over chops. Cover skillet, and reduce temperature to medium-low. Simmer 20 to 30 minutes, or until chops are cooked through.
